Video of clash over gender-identity content in Texas A&M children's lit class leads to firing, removals
Source: Texas Tribune
Facing growing political pressure, Texas A&M University President Mark A. Welsh III announced Tuesday evening that a professor teaching a childrens literature course at the center of a viral recording was fired and that the university would conduct a full audit of its courses.
The announcement came after a video circulated online Monday showing a student confronting a professor over LGBTQ-related content in the class, sparking backlash from Republican lawmakers and calls for investigations, a response from the U.S. Department of Justice, and a statement from the Texas A&M System chancellor pledging to discipline the professor. A university spokesperson on Tuesday confirmed the professor was senior lecturer Melissa McCoul.
In his statement Tuesday, Welsh said changes were made over the summer to ensure that content not aligned within "reasonable expectation" of curriculum would not be taught after issues with the course were raised to university officials. Welsh later learned Monday night another course was continuing to teach material inconsistent with the published course description, resulting in the teacher's removal.
"This isnt about academic freedom; its about academic responsibility," Welsh said. "Our degree programs and courses go through extensive approval processes, and we must ensure that what we ultimately deliver to students is consistent with what was approved."
